VCE-ATH-VCE. VCE-ATH flight was delayed for more than an hour with no announcement. Not a big deal.
However, that was just the beginning - while taking a cruise, we received a mobile phone text
message indicating that our return ATH-VCE flight was canceled and we were reassigned a day earlier.
We responded that we would not be able to fly earlier because our ship would arrive to Athens in
time. We asked for additional information or advice. There was no response from the airline. Upon
disembarking from the cruise in Athens we had to purchase new tickets from another airline to fly
from Athens to Venice via Milan. The information agent at the Athens airport could not locate any
representatives from AlpiEagles. Our attempts to receive the refund failed so far. No response form
the airline.

VCE-ATH. Had booked this flight months earlier on internet, as it was the simplest way of getting back
to Athens to pick up a flight with Thai. Also the tickets were incredibly cheap! Was worried about
reliability, luggage limits etc, but needlessly. Checkin a bit of a mess at VCE, but boarding passes
issued with seats allocated and our large cases no problem. We were given front row seats. Boarding
was simple and departure on time. Front row seats had more room than many C Class. The first few rows
had no other pax, until crew moved a few forward. Crew friendly and served a small snack and drinks.
Later everyone was issued with a gift of a small hand-made ceramic candle holder. Good flight and
arrived on time in Athens. For a budget airline, this was very good service.

BCN-VCE. Check in at BCN mess. First check-in agent said seats were
assigned, then changed her mind saying it's a free seating. Printed out
4 boarding cards for myself, handed me two, then called me back, took
them away and printed a new one. During check-in at the desk next to me
pax had problems as Alpi Eagles couldn't find their booking in the
system. Pax had booking confirmation but they couldn't find it.
During boarding once again problems with boarding cards. Gate agent had
to come to bus to check certain ladies' boarding card as two people had
the same name. Aircraft was old MD80, operated by Jetran flight deck and
Alpi Eagles cabin crew. Cabin crew very polite, smiley, with good
English. Only around 30 pax on around 180 seats a/c so more then enough
space for everybody. Aircraft was very old, seat backs very low... it
felt like being in 80s. Service during the flight consisted of soft
drink and sweets. There were 4 cabin crew but everything was done by
just one. PA's clear in both English and Italian. In VCE had to wait
some 15 minutes for luggage (which was bit of a pain considering it was
only 30 of us). Altogether this in an interesting airline, with very
nice cabin crew, bit old fashioned. Considering the fact I booked day
before and paid only 50 euros, I was impressed.

Alpieagles from ATH to Venice and the flight generally good. Airplane
was clean and service was friendly. In the duration of the flight (2
hours) they offer only drinks - a light snack would be nice. Exactly the
same was the flight back. Overall the airline should be a 3 star.
